Flawless Jade

There walks a lady on this earth,
Whose immaculate mind knows no dearth,
Whose soul embodies all that's pure,
And whose heart is of golden azure.

She chooses to close her eyes,
To the world's every vice and vile
And free from the clutches of every sin and hate,
She rifes her love, beyond fence and gate.
A love without strings, a love without bond
Wide flung, all around and beyond.
Wanting no procation,
Seeking naught in return.
Like the lighthouse's solitary lamp it burns,
Whose all encompassing love is for every lost sail,
To bask in, to adore and to avail.
And wherever her presence she does make,
Her fragrance never once does abate.
Like the flowing end of her silver brocade,
She graces the earth, the flawless jade.

- To her purity
